Beyond the translation

Overall song meaning

This energetic song from 'Kadapuraa Kalaikuzhu' celebrates native Tamil folk music traditions, drum beats, and romantic village banter. The lyrics emphasize that folk art is an innate, inherited passion passed down through generations that runs deep in the blood of local performers. Through playful dialogue between the male and female leads, the song incorporates vivid regional imagery such as Madurai jasmine, Sholavandan betel leaves, and traditional village celebrations. As the rhythm escalates into a fast-paced Kuthu dance, the singers express pride in their local roots. They playfully challenge any competitors, asserting that their authentic local talent, raw energy, and powerful voices will dominate any musical contest.

Writing craft

Poetic devices

Edugai (Second-letter Rhyme)

Thaara thappattaya / Oore mechumpadi

The second letters 'aa' in 'Thaara' and 'Paattan' or 'oo' in 'Oore' match across lines creating traditional Tamil rhythmic assonance.

Moonaam Ezhuthu Onndruvadhal / Monai (Alliteration)

Silukka vakkiriye / Singara poonkodi

Repetition of initial consonant sounds like 'S' in 'Silukka' and 'Singara' creates phonetic harmony.

Metaphor / Simile (Uvamaani)

Yei seeni muttaaye / Adi cinema kottaye

The female singer is metaphorically referred to as sweet candy ('Seeni muttaaye') and a cinema hall ('Cinema kottaye'), emphasizing her charm and excitement.

Cultural Imagery

Solavandhaanula kodikkaa / Vethala parippomadi orukkaa

References to regional hallmarks like 'Madura malligai' (Madurai Jasmine) and 'Solavandhaan vethala' (Sholavandan betel leaves) ground the poetry in authentic southern Tamil Nadu culture.

Did you know?

Trivia

'Kadapuraa Kalaikuzhu' (2023) is a Tamil film centered around traditional folk dance troupes and artists. The soundtrack, composed by Henry, relies heavily on authentic folk instruments like the Thaarai and Thappattu percussion, featuring iconic Tamil folk playback singers Mathichiyam Bala and Anthakudi Ilayaraja.
